Buying Guide: Large Pottery Pots For Plants
- Material and weight: Choose resin if you need lightweight, movable planters that mimic pottery finishes. Pick ceramic or stoneware for a premium look and solid durability, but expect more weight. For outdoor use, ensure UV resistance and colorfast finishes to prevent fading.
- Drainage strategy: Determine if you want built-in drainage or plan for holes. Planters without drainage holes require careful irrigation and a saucer or tray to protect surfaces. If you drill holes, consider adding a breathable under-soil layer or a drainage insert to support root health.
- Size and plant compatibility: Match pot diameter to the mature size of your plants. Large plants need deeper and wider pots with adequate drainage and stability. Consider open-bottom designs with inserts for easier soil management when necessary.
- Style and compatibility: Large pots should align with your space’s style, whether rustic, modern, or farmhouse. Decorative lattice or whiskey-barrel motifs pair well with themed landscapes or entryways, while sleek resin finishes suit contemporary balconies.
- Setup practicality: For balconies or porches, lightweight options reduce hassle during seasonal changes. For sunrooms, ceramic or glazed finishes add elegance but require stable placement to avoid chips or cracks.
- Maintenance and cleaning: Resin and polypropylene are easy to wipe down. Ceramic and stoneware may require gentle cleaning to preserve glazes. Be mindful of dirt buildup in bottom grooves or lattice designs where water can collect.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Which large planter is easiest to move after planting?
Resin or lightweight plastic planters, like the Vogue Planter Pots, are easiest to move due to their reduced weight compared with ceramic or stoneware.
- Should I choose a planter with drainage holes?
Yes, drainage holes help prevent root rot by allowing excess water to escape. If a pot does not have holes, plan to drill them or use a liner and tray to manage moisture.
- What size should I pick for a tall plant?
Choose pots that are proportionate to the plant’s height and root spread. A larger, deeper pot typically supports better stability and root development for tall plants.
